Finally published a model for oxygen production on the Moon in PNAS today ! 🚀As humanity expands into the Solar System and settles Mars, we’re going to need lots of rocket propellant in space to move mass from one planetary body to another. Since propellant is ~80% O2 for combustion rockets, we essentially need lots of O2 up there. 🌝As it turns out the Moon is rich in the element oxygen (in lunar soil and water-ice), which can be processed to make O2, and then launched to space-based refueling stations from the Moon's shallow gravity well. This would save considerable propellant and launch capacity compared to shipping all the propellant from Earth. ⚡In this study, we calculated how much electricity would be needed for the O2 production chain using one of the candidate technologies called hydrogen reduction, and mapped out regions with favorable soil composition for using this technology. We’re hoping that the model can support trade-off studies across the different Lunar O2 strategies and help plan infrastructure.
